Default 10.9MB of wide-angle downtown Phoenix construction updates goodness!

Roamed a bit around downtown Phoenix today for a bit of a construction update...


The ever-changing view down Central Ave.



CityScape: The immense hole that will soon become two new towers.



CityScape: Skeletal remains of Patriot's Park, being replaced with downtown first grocery store, retail, restaurants, and new park areas.





1924 Luhr's Building undergoing renovations.



One Central Park East: 26 story / 383 FT. office building.









Phoenix Convention Center: New East and North buildings, bringing it into the top 20 biggest convention centers in the US.



Sheraton Downtown Phoenix Hotel: Opening October 2008.





















The impact of ASU's new Downtown Campus: Four brand new buildings and park...so far.





















Alta Phoenix: 328 apartment lofts.

It's the same building in the fifth picture; it's the 1924 Luhr's Central Building that is being renovated. It was purchased recently by a San Diego company and they are bringing the building back to life and upgrading it entirely.
